Output d7f673f612515a203d4bc59a2c76ab1b9945d26ffd1d91e645153ff9a0d1fa72:1

value
9396000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c888a29e5596794f1b57b82035152ad036a0f5db OP_EQUAL
address
AAibVLZ4UKfFVLGL7hv7XomHoBGnFrHSed
transaction
d7f673f612515a203d4bc59a2c76ab1b9945d26ffd1d91e645153ff9a0d1fa72